Common PCB design errors often stem from overlooked details like inadequate clearance between traces, improper grounding techniques, or mismatched component footprints. Our articles delve into these problems with practical examples, offering step-by-step guidance on best practices to mitigate them. For instance, learn how to implement design rule checks early in the workflow to catch spacing violations or use simulation tools to predict electromagnetic compatibility issues before fabrication. These actionable strategies not only help prevent failures in production but also enhance overall board performance, reducing time to market and improving product quality.
